On this Veteran’s Day, the Republican Party of Texas congratulates our National Committeewoman Borah Van Dormolen, on her recent recognition as a Distinguished Military Retiree by the Fort Hood Retiree Council! Her selection for this prestigious honor was made by the Retiree Council serving the 250,000 retirees from over 175 counties in Texas. She was recognized for her outstanding contributions to the betterment of the community, the retirees, families and their survivors and honorable service to our country.

On Oct 29th, Borah was recognized as Distinguished Military Retiree during the III Corps and Fort Hood, Texas Retiree Celebration. Major General William Grimsley, Deputy Commanding General of III Corps and Fort Hood presided over the ceremonies which included recognition and presentation of awards of 16 other retiring Officers and Soldiers. Borah’s husband, Lieutenant Colonel (Retired) Rich Castle was also recognized and received a certificate of Appreciation. The III Corps units were represent by their unit’s color guards and the 1st Cavalry Division band provided ceremonial and military music. The event concluded with retreat and retirement of the post colors for the day.

This event only occurs once a year and it is in conjunction with Retiree Appreciation Weekend. The events continued through Saturday with a breakfast, open ceremony of the days events with special speaker out of Washington discussing issues effecting our active duty military, veterans and retirees. The rest of the day was filled with the opportunity to get medical checkups, flu shots, legal papers prepared, and vendors assisting retirees with other programs. The day’s events concluded with a banquet with the Commanding officers and several other retired generals, and Borah was honored and introduced at each event.
